Executive Summary & Key Takeaways

What it means

  • The notification declares M/s Mining Associates Private Limited as a 'Category A' Exploration Agency. This designation is based on accreditation from the National Accreditation Board for Education and Training of the Quality Council of India and follows guidelines issued by the Ministry of Mines.
  • The agency is authorized to conduct prospecting operations, adhering to the conditions specified in the relevant guidelines.
  • The notification is valid for three years from the date of publication or until the accreditation expires or is terminated, whichever occurs first.

Key Entities Referenced

Mines and Minerals (Development and Regulation) Act, 1957: The principal legislation governing the regulation of mines and minerals in India. Mining Associates Private Limited: A private exploration agency now notified as a 'Category A' agency. National Accreditation Board for Education and Training (NABET), Quality Council of India (QCI): An accreditation body responsible for assessing and accrediting organizations in various sectors, including exploration agencies. Ministry of Mines: The government ministry responsible for the regulation and development of the mining sector in India. Order No. M.VI-16/15/2021-Mines VI, dated 12th August, 2021: The Ministry of Mines order that provides the guidelines for notification of accredited private exploration agencies.
